2236 Merton Ave., Los Angeles, CA 90041 · 3232577518 · 76 certified beds
CMS lists no chain affiliation for this facility. Ownership type on record: Non profit - Other.
Total nurse staffing: 4.41 (California median: 4.24). RN hours: 0.43. Weekend total: 4.01. Nursing staff turnover: 41%.
